What We Can Achieve Together:The Monitoring, Evaluation, and Learning (MEL) Specialist provides technical leadership to TNC Colombia's Sustainable Productive Systems (SPS) team in the design, implementation, and management of MEL systems required by the team. This role ensures the proper development of project and program theories of change, the definition of results chains, and the measurement and reporting of progress and impact, while aligning these processes with strategies at the level of iconic landscapes (Magdalena, Orinoquia, and Amazon), as well as country, regional, and global priorities.
The MEL Specialist supports and trains the SPS team in understanding TNC metrics and in preparing the periodic progress reports required by the organization, ensuring the integrity and quality of data in accordance with TNC standards.

Scope & Responsibilities
Follow our Code of Conduct and demonstrate consistently our Values.
Provide technical expertise to support the development of robust theories of change for projects and programs required by the SPS team.
Coordinate the internal Monitoring, Evaluation, and Learning (MEL) systems for TNC Colombia's SPS team, ensuring accurate measurement and reporting of project progress and impact, and alignment with strategies at the country, regional (LAR), and global levels.
Coordinate the design, development, and implementation of the SPS MEL Plan, supporting the generation and consolidation of metrics and indicators for tracking and reporting results during each Quarterly Review, while guaranteeing data quality and traceability.
Support the SPS team in implementing and improving the MEL Plan in coordination with regional (LAR) and global teams, ensuring alignment with team performance targets.
Act as the focal point for coordination with the global Orinoquia Foodscape strategy team.
Facilitate collaborative spaces to assist SPS leaders and project managers in updating the HUB and other tracking tools, as well as preparing progress documentation toward indicator targets.
Produce inputs using cartographic and GIS tools to support technical and strategic processes within the SPS team, contributing to indicator reporting, 2030 metrics, and project-specific requirements.
Ensure that the SPS MEL Plan promotes continuous learning and adaptive management, leveraging progress analysis to evaluate conservation impact and effectiveness.
Actively collaborate with other TNC Colombia Conservation Programs to achieve SPS objectives, participating in MEL-related meetings and complying with BU Colombia guidelines and requirements.
Coordinate joint work sessions with the SPS team to strengthen MEL understanding, ensuring timely collection and creation of supporting documentation, as well as synthesis, preparation, and presentation of progress reports.
Support specific monitoring and evaluation needs coordinated by the SPS program, including the preparation of progress reports requested by TNC Colombia leadership.
Organize and maintain folders, electronic files, and supporting evidence (in Box or similar platforms) related to MEL Plan implementation.
